About

Mutsutomo Tokizawa is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mutsutomo Tokizawa has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 896 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Plant Science, 9 papers in Molecular Biology and 1 paper in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Mutsutomo Tokizawa’s work include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(9 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(9 papers) and Plant Molecular Biology Research (7 papers). Mutsutomo Tokizawa is often cited by papers focused on Aluminum toxicity and tolerance in plants and animals (9 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(9 papers) and Plant Molecular Biology Research (7 papers). Mutsutomo Tokizawa coll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Canada and India. Mutsutomo Tokizawa's co-authors include Yoshiharu Y. Yamamoto, Hiroyuki Koyama, Yuriko Kobayashi, Yasuomi Tada, Satoshi Iuchi, Mika Nomoto, Masatomo Kobayashi, Sanjib Kumar Panda, Ayan Sadhukhan and Tomonao Matsushita and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nucleic Acids Research.
